Ques. What are the factors that make this program the best for the students to opt for?
There are various factors that can attract students by planning big data and business analytics programs:
- High demand: With the rise of data-driven decision-making in businesses across industries, there is a high demand for professionals with skills in big data and analytics.
- Innovative mindset: This is forward and creative thinking that one can draw to innovate and improve by leveraging business analytics and big data with confidence.
- Career opportunities: This is one of the fast-growing and soaring industries with a big data and analytics background. Graduates of Big Data skills and expertise programs can find employment in various industries, including finance, healthcare, marketing, and technology.
- Competitive Salaries: According to the role or position salary varies. But in the big data and analytics field, the entry-level salary is pretty good. Big data and analytics professionals can earn high salaries due to their demanding specialized skill sets.
- Interdisciplinary nature: Big data and Data analytics programs combine computer science, statistics, and business, allowing students to gain a well-rounded education that can be applied in a number of fields.
- Advancements in Technology: With the rapid advancement of new technologies, big data, and analytics will continue to evolve and provide students with to chance to work with cutting-edge tools and techniques.
- Personal interest: For students who love data, technology, and problem-solving may find big data and analytics may be an ideal fit.
The combination of high demand, career opportunities, competitive salaries, interdisciplinary education, technological advancements, and personal interest in big data and business analytics programs makes them an excellent choice for students looking to enter a dynamic and growing industry.

Ques. How did you train yourself/faculty to deliver this program to the students?
For a more engaged teaching and learning process, faculty use pedagogical tools like case discussion, case analysis, flipped classrooms, video interventions, problem-solving, in-class tests, tutorials, etc. In any case discussion or flipped classroom setup, the brighter students are encouraged to take over the class and play an important role in the teaching and learning process. Most core courses in three credits have two lectures and one tutorial class every week. Students are divided into smaller groups for the tutorial class. To improve the doubts and queries of weaker students institute held small group tutorial classes. The institute always suggests faculty members take revision classes to clear the concepts which were taught in the class with difficult problems to clear doubts.
Ques. How do you build an industry connection with this program?
To develop industry connections, It’s necessary to establish a relationship with fulfilling the requirements from both sides. An industry connection should be two-way traffic and it should be long-lasting. With this association definitely, the industry partners will be benefitted and students should take the advantage of this association in getting experience as much as possible.
There are some important and successful models in the industry which connect the industry with these programs like internships program for students, projects on consultancy, various research projects, case studies, and engagement in hosting and conducting industry events, conferences, workshops, and seminars, and in-practice course fulfillment with the industry partners.
